Anyway, if a burn transaction (or any other transaction you do) "gets lost" (e.g. because it's included in orphan blocks) then you simply can do a "slimcoin-qt -rescan" (or "slimcoind -rescan") and the balance will get added to your wallet again.

The only way a transaction can get really "lost" is if it comes from an exchange (or online wallet), "gets lost" in an orphan block/chain, and the owners refuse to credit your correctly - but then they're scamming you, because in this case the transaction simply didn't happen.
